Analysis
In 2024, carrots and turnips — gross production value in Kuwait stood at 49 1000 USD.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 88.5% on the previous year and down 89.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, carrots and turnips — gross production value in Kuwait peaked at 448 1000 USD in 2014 and was at its lowest, 23 1000 USD, in 2022.
That places Kuwait 112th out of 114 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
